Italian journalist Marco Bucciantini believes that Inter and AC Milan are in the Serie A title race, but the Napoli are the slight favourites after seven games played.

Speaking to Italian broadcaster 1 Station Radio, the journalist gave the view that the Partenopei are slightly ahead but that the Milan clubs could catch up.

Inter’s unbeaten start to the season has not been enough to take them to the top of the table, and they sit two points behind AC Milan and four behind perfect starters Napoli.

There is still the large majority of the season to be played, including head-to-heads between all three teams as well as games involving other major Italian sides, but at this stage of the season these three already look to have marked themselves as favourites.

Bucciantini believes that the Partenopei’s early form is something that they can continue and that they are the favourites for the Scudetto across the entire rest of the season.

He gave his favourites for the Scudetto as “Napoli, and then immediately behind them, the Milanese clubs.”
